A Book At Bedtime

2013               164cm x 114cm
All through my life I have spent hours with my nose in a book and when little (and not so little) wrapped up in a quilt while wrapped up in a book. These two phrases were the inspiration for this quilt.

Ideas of comfort, warmth, contentment and security mixed up with dreams and daydreams make up the “books” in this personal collection.
Twenty six separate open books with covers and pages are made using traditional bookbinding stitching. These are interspersed with a further twenty five books that remain closed.
The open pages hold scenes from my dreams, fantasies from childhood and imagined scenarios. The piece is embellished with photo transfer, found and made objects, printing and messages in bottles.
